Transaction 74af72a07f29f33394729bfa6285c8db59f9a991b23603a1528d5b122e36d043

1 Input
2 Outputs
  • 74af72a07f29f33394729bfa6285c8db59f9a991b23603a1528d5b122e36d043:0
  • value  566000
    address  3MKm8EnBY86kGeeYX1qMyJtCnfAn4VCveN
  • 74af72a07f29f33394729bfa6285c8db59f9a991b23603a1528d5b122e36d043:1
  • value  129938234
    address  3GGeFcpTvbKcU9so2Fz4C8o4V2C9Du9Ngp